How GST Affects Self-Employed Individuals?

Aspect Impact on Self-Employed Professionals Conditions for Claiming ITC
Tax Liability Must pay GST on services if turnover exceeds ₹20 lakh (₹10 lakh for special category states) GST Act, Section 22
Input Tax Credit (ITC) Claim GST paid on business expenses like software, rent, and equipment GST Act, Section 16
Interstate Services GST is applicable if services are provided to clients outside your state GST Act, Section 24
Export of Services Zero-rated under GST but requires LUT filing GST Act, Section 13(6)

GST & Income Tax – Key Compliance Points

Tax Type Relevant Sections Impact on Self-Employed Individuals
GST on Freelance Income GST Act, Section 9 GST @ 18% applies if turnover exceeds ₹20 lakh
Income Tax (Presumptive Taxation) Section 44ADA Self-employed individuals can pay tax on 50% of their income without maintaining detailed books
TDS Deduction on Professional Fees Section 194J Clients deduct 10% TDS on payments exceeding ₹30,000 per annum
GST on Foreign Payments Section 13(8) of IGST Act Exports are zero-rated, but require proper documentation
